Types of Pain Relief Tablets
Pain relief medications can be broadly classified into 3 primary types: non-opioid analgesics, opioid analgesics, and adjuvant analgesics. Each classification serves various purposes and overcomes different systems in the body.
1. Non-Opioid Analgesics
These medications are typically the very first line of treatment for mild to moderate pain. Typical non-opioid analgesics consist of:
| Medication | Common Brand Names | Utilizes |
|---|---|---|
| Acetaminophen | Tylenol | Moderate to moderate pain, fever |
| Non-Steroidal Anti-Inflammatory Drugs (NSAIDs) | Advil, Motrin, Aleve | Inflammation, pain, fever |
How They Work
Non-opioid analgesics primarily work by inhibiting enzymes involved in inflammation and pain signaling. For instance, NSAIDs obstruct the production of prostaglandins, which are substances that promote inflammation and pain.
2. Opioid Analgesics
For more severe pain, opioids might be recommended. They include:
| Medication | Common Brand Names | Uses |
|---|---|---|
| Morphine | MS Contin, Kadian | Serious pain |
| Oxycodone | OxyContin, Percocet | Moderate to severe pain |
| Hydrocodone | Vicodin, Norco | Moderate to serious pain |
How They Work
Opioids bind to particular receptors in the brain and spine, obstructing pain signals and causing feelings of ecstasy and relaxation. This can make them extremely efficient however also causes a danger of reliance and dependency.
3. Adjuvant Analgesics
Adjuvant medications are not mostly painkiller but can be reliable in treating certain types of pain. Examples include:
| Medication | Typical Brand Names | Uses |
|---|---|---|
| Antidepressants | Elavil, Cymbalta | Neuropathic pain, fibromyalgia |
| Anticonvulsants | Neurontin, Lyrica | Neuropathic pain |
How They Work
These medications modify the way the nerve system processes pain signals. Antidepressants can enhance the impacts of pain relief and help enhance mood, while anticonvulsants can reduce the nerve's excitability.

Dangers and Considerations
While pain relief tablets can be exceptionally reliable, they come decorated with particular dangers and considerations:
- Side Effects: Common side effects can include queasiness, dizziness, constipation (particularly with opioids), and possible allergies.
- Dependence and Addiction: Opioids, in particular, carry a significant risk of dependency. Extended usage might cause physical reliance, requiring careful monitoring by health care specialists.
- Interactions: Medications can interact with other prescriptions or over-the-counter drugs, resulting in possibly damaging effects.

Often Asked Questions
Q1: How long can I take pain relief tablets?A: The duration for which you can take pain relief tablets differs depending on the medication and the individual's health status. Always seek advice from a doctor for tailored advice.
Q2: Can I take pain relief tablets with food?A: Some medications, specifically NSAIDs, are best taken with food to decrease gastrointestinal upset. Check the specific medication guidelines for best practices.
Q3: Are there natural options to pain relief tablets?A: Yes, alternatives such as acupuncture, physical therapy, and particular dietary supplements (like turmeric) may use pain relief. Always discuss these alternatives with a health care service provider.
Q4: What should I do if I miss a dosage?A: If you miss out on a dosage of a pain relief tablet, take it as quickly as you keep in mind, unless it's close to the time for your next dosage. Do not double up.

Q5: Can children take pain relief tablets?A: Some pain relief medications are safe for kids, but dosages and types differ from grownups. Constantly consult a pediatrician before administering any medication.
